In the first half of 2025, the Chinese automotive market structure quietly changed: a new structure of the four leading types—internal combustion vehicles (51.1%), pure electric vehicles (30.2%), plug-in hybrid vehicles (13.7%), and range-extended electric vehicles (4.9%)—replaced the previously expected stable state of "pure electric, plug-in hybrid, and internal combustion vehicles dividing the market."
Behind this transformation is the urgent demand from automobile manufacturers for lightweight and intelligent production, which also brings new opportunities for upstream equipment suppliers.
Technology-driven, lightweight design as the key to success
New energy vehicles have an urgent need for lightweight design. Every reduction in weight means an increase in driving range, which is especially important in the context of no breakthroughs in battery technology.
Plastic products, with their advantages of being lightweight, corrosion-resistant, flexible in design, stable in performance, suitable for mass production, and low in cost, have become an important material in the automotive industry after steel and non-ferrous metals.
